Women UCONN vs Georgia

The eyes of huskyville turn to the womens tournament and the UCONN women are in the midst of a 16 - 2 run that has them trailing Georgia 25-24. Charde Houston (Geno's most inconsistent and hair graying sophmore) just got her 3rd foul and now heads to the bench.

Update 1: UCONN takes a two point lead. The comeback is now complete.

Update 2: Coach Landers of Georgia gets a technical and now Uconn leads by 6.

Update 3: Halftime: Uconn goes on 26-7 run to end the half and now leads 34 to 30.

Update 4: First TV timeout and huskies maintain their 4 point lead. Since halftime husky players have been diving on the floor, double teaming like their dinner is at stake, etc. Lots of activity and it is paying off in maintaining the lead. Only bad news, Houston picked up her 4th foul early.

Update 5: Keep on trading baskets, Uconn got up by 7 at one point but Georgia went on a 7 - 0 run to tie it, then Uconn scored and now back and forth baskets. Uconn is not working its offense very well though.

Update 6: Now Crockett gets her 4th foul, Georgia has a chance to tie up the game again.

Update 7: 1 point game less than 3 minutes left in the game. Houston made a tough shot, then missed a tough shot which led to a Georgia score. 2:00 minutes left, Uconn up by 1 with the ball.
